Nele grinds it out against Hollie…

R3: Nele Gilis (BEL) 3-1 Hollie Naughton (CAN) 5-11, 11-5, 11-6, 11-5 (50m)

Those two never played before, with a ranking advantage for Nele, WR14, 22 for Hollie, both those ranking being their best.

And they both wanted the chance to play on that glasscourt at the Pyramids… Not to mention the points …

To be honest, Nele didn’t look that fresh at the start. The very clever Hollie made the court extremely big for her, finding good length and crispy volley drops and zoom rapidly ahead, 4/0, 8/2 and if Nele was starting to get the body/mind going it was far too late, 11/5 for the Canadian

Another good start for Hollie, 2/0 in the second, but suddenly a huge scream at 3/2 after being awarded a stroke to come back to 3/3 and the Belgium was now fully awake. 9/3, 11/5, long rallies, with a few too many out of court errors from Hollie, being just a bit late on the ball..

Third will be very close up to 4/4 and again, long rallies, Hollie playing excellent squash combination, but finding herself at the wrong end again and again, too many errors, 9/4, 11/6. Nele was then in complete control mentally, 2/0, 5/2, 8/4, 11/5 on her first attempt.

Nele

Today is the day I needed the hard work I did for all those months…

This morning I woke up, I was feeling great, I was dancing in my room, but once I got on court, I definitely felt yesterday’s match, both mentally, physically and emotionally.

We never played before, I saw her play, she has been so close to beating the top girls, I was never going to take her lightly. And to be honest, she played better squash than I did. I just grinded it out today. I made the rallies longer and longer from the second game, hoping to force a few errors out of her.

I didn’t have the energy to express my emotions, except at 3/3 in the second, I just let all the emotions out, I screamed… But I didn’t have anything left after that!

I’m glad I fought till the end. Now, THANK GOD for that day of rest tomorrow, I will be at the pool, working on my tan…
